Footsteps of Saint Paul in Greece

Follow the route of the Apostle Paul from Macedonia to Athens and Corinth

Paul’s journey through Greece moves from the northern port where he entered Europe to cities where his preaching shaped early Christian communities. Begin in Kavala, ancient Neapolis, then walk Philippi’s Roman roads and early Christian remains before continuing through Thessaloniki and Veria, the Berea of Acts. At Meteora, visit Orthodox monasteries set above Thessaly’s sandstone pillars and see how Christian worship continued to shape Greece long after Paul. Athens brings the Areopagus, where Acts records his address to the city, while Ancient Corinth reveals the agora and Bema associated with his ministry. Day by Day

The route your group travels

1
Thessaloniki

Welcome to Thessaloniki

Begin in Thessaloniki, the northern Greek city whose early Christian community received two of Paul’s letters. Walk the waterfront and tree-lined streets, then gather for an included Greek welcome dinner and an introduction to the journey ahead.

2
Northern Greece

Kavala, Philippi & Amphipolis

Travel to Kavala, ancient Neapolis, the port associated with Paul’s arrival in Europe. Continue to Philippi, where Roman roads, the forum, theatre, early Christian basilicas, and the traditional sites connected with Lydia and Paul place the account in Acts within a visible landscape. Stop at ancient Amphipolis before returning to Thessaloniki.

3
Thessaloniki

Thessaloniki From the Upper City to the Sea

Explore the city associated with Paul’s letters to the Thessalonians. Look across Thessaloniki from the upper walls and Trigonion Tower, then visit Vlatadon Monastery, the Rotunda, and the early Christian Church of Saint Demetrius before walking through the market and along the waterfront promenade.

4
Veria, Vergina & Kalambaka

Veria, Aigai & the Road to Meteora

Continue to Veria, the Berea of Acts, and visit the memorial traditionally associated with Paul’s preaching. At Aigai near Vergina, enter the ancient Macedonian capital and royal burial site connected with Philip II and Alexander the Great, then continue toward Kalambaka beneath the rock formations of Meteora.

5
Meteora & Athens

The Monasteries of Meteora

Visit two of the surviving Meteora monasteries, built high on sandstone pillars above Kalambaka and Kastraki. The churches, frescoes, and continuing Orthodox communities show how Christian monastic life took root in Greece centuries after Paul. Later, continue south to Athens.

6
Athens

Athens, the Acropolis & the Areopagus

Climb the Acropolis to see the Parthenon, Erechtheion, Propylaea, and Temple of Athena Nike. Stand on the Areopagus, or Mars Hill, where Acts records Paul addressing the Athenians, then continue past the Panathenaic Stadium, Parliament, and the Tomb of the Unknown Soldier before walking through Plaka and gathering for dinner.

7
Corinth & Epidaurus

Ancient Corinth, Kechries & Epidaurus

Walk through Ancient Corinth, where Paul lived and worked, and see the Temple of Apollo, Fountain of Peirene, agora, and Bema. Pause near Kechries, ancient Cenchreae, the eastern port associated with his departure toward Ephesus. Continue to Epidaurus, the sanctuary of Asklepios known for its ancient theatre, then return to Athens for an included farewell dinner.
